1 / 22

Алгоритмические конструкции следование, ветвление, повторение

«Мой университет - www . moi - mummi . ru ». Алгоритмические конструкции следование, ветвление, повторение. Базовые алгоритмические конструкции:. «Мой университет - www . moi - mummi . ru ». следование (линейный алгоритм); ветвление (разветвляющийся алгоритм);

Download Presentation

Алгоритмические конструкции следование, ветвление, повторение

An Image/Link below is provided (as is) to download presentation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author. Content is provided to you AS IS for your information and personal use only. Download presentation by click this link. While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server. During download, if you can't get a presentation, the file might be deleted by the publisher.

E N D

Presentation Transcript


  1. «Мой университет - www.moi-mummi.ru» Алгоритмические конструкции следование, ветвление, повторение

  2. Базовые алгоритмические конструкции: «Мой университет - www.moi-mummi.ru» • следование (линейный алгоритм); • ветвление (разветвляющийся алгоритм); • повторение (циклический алгоритм).

  3. действие 1 действие 2 рис. 1 Блок-схема алгоритмической конструкции следование Алгоритмическая конструкция следование «Мой университет - www.moi-mummi.ru» Алгоритм, в котором команды выполняются в порядке их записи, то есть последовательно друг за другом, называется линейным (рис. 1).

  4. «Мой университет - www.moi-mummi.ru» начало вымыть помидоры, огурцы нарезать овощи переложить нарезанные овощи в миску заправить овощи майонезом конец Линейный алгоритм«Приготовление салата»

  5. Алгоритмическая конструкция ветвление «Мой университет - www.moi-mummi.ru» Форма организации действий, при которой в зависимости от выполнения или невыполнения некоторого условия совершается либо одна, либо другая последовательность действий, называется ветвлением (развилкой).

  6. условие да нет действие рис. 2 Блок-схема алгоритмической конструкции ветвление (неполная развилка) Алгоритмическая конструкция ветвление «Мой университет - www.moi-mummi.ru»

  7. начало идет дождь? да нет взять зонт конец Разветвляющийся алгоритм«Сборы на прогулку» «Мой университет - www.moi-mummi.ru»

  8. условие да нет действие 1 действие 2 рис. 3 Блок-схема алгоритмической конструкции ветвление (полная развилка) Алгоритмическая конструкция ветвление «Мой университет - www.moi-mummi.ru»

  9. «Мой университет - www.moi-mummi.ru» начало число делится на два? да нет число четное число нечетное конец Разветвляющийся алгоритм«Является ли четным число?»

  10. Алгоритмическая конструкция повторение «Мой университет - www.moi-mummi.ru» Циклический алгоритм - описание действий, которые должны повторяться указанное число раз или пока выполняется заданное условие. циклы с неизвестным числом повторов с известным числом повторов с предусловием с постусловием с параметром

  11. условие нет да тело цикла рис. 3 Блок-схема алгоритмической конструкции повторение (цикл с предусловием) Цикл с предусловием «Мой университет - www.moi-mummi.ru»

  12. начало есть не покрашенная стена? нет да красим стену конец Цикл с предусловием«Ремонт» «Мой университет - www.moi-mummi.ru»

  13. тело цикла условие да нет рис. 3 Блок-схема алгоритмической конструкции повторение (цикл с постусловием) Цикл с постусловием «Мой университет - www.moi-mummi.ru»

  14. начало выстирать и прополоскать вещь все вещи выстираны? да нет конец Цикл с постусловием«Стирка» «Мой университет - www.moi-mummi.ru»

  15. i = i1, i2 тело цикла рис. 3 Блок-схема алгоритмической конструкции повторение (цикл с параметром), i – параметр цикла, i1 – начальное значение параметра, i2 – конечное значение параметра Цикл с параметром «Мой университет - www.moi-mummi.ru»

  16. начало для пуговиц с 1 по 5 пришить пуговицу конец Цикл с параметром«Пришиваем пуговицы» «Мой университет - www.moi-mummi.ru»

  17. начало i от 1 до 7 отмерь отрежь конец Угадайте пословицу, зашифрованную в блок-схеме: «Мой университет - www.moi-mummi.ru» Ответ: Семь раз отмерь – один отрежь.

  18. начало за двумя зайцами погнался? да нет ни одного не поймаешь конец Угадайте пословицу, зашифрованную в блок-схеме: «Мой университет - www.moi-mummi.ru» Ответ: За двумя зайцами погонишься – ни одного не поймаешь.

  19. начало есть хлеб да вода? нет да всё не беда конец Угадайте пословицу, зашифрованную в блок-схеме: «Мой университет - www.moi-mummi.ru» Ответ: Покуда есть хлеб да вода, всё не беда.

  20. начало да болен? нет лечись берегись конец Угадайте пословицу, зашифрованную в блок-схеме: «Мой университет - www.moi-mummi.ru» Ответ: Болен – лечись, а здоров – берегись.

  21. начало х :3 +5 Число четное? :2 +4 результат конец Домашнее задание «Мой университет - www.moi-mummi.ru» • § 34, § 36, выучить конспект в тетради • Выполните вычисления по блок-схеме для х=15, х=9.

  22. «Мой университет - www.moi-mummi.ru» Спасибо за внимание

More Related